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and attaining lush, vibrant landscapes. Plants need a well balanced supply of nutrients-- primarily n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ce abundant blooms, and preserve vibrant foliage. A soil test is the initial step in determining what nutrients are doing not have, guaranteeing that the chosen fertilizer meets the particular needs of the website. Fertilizers are available in various kinds, including granular, liquid, organic, and synthetic, each providing various release rates and benefits. Using the ideal type at the right time is vital to prevent nutrient runoff, root burn, or uneven development. Seasonal timing, such as using greater n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, assists plants prepare for development spurts or hold up against winter stress. Consistent fertilization not just improves plant appearance however also enhances strength versus bugs, illness, and ecological stress factors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to grow every year, providing both appeal and environmental worth
